Pro Tips for Perfect Pork Chops:
Breading Brilliance: Press the panko breadcrumbs firmly onto the pork chops. This ensures a crispy, even coating.
Temperature Mastery: Use a meat thermometer to ensure the pork reaches 145°F (63°C) for perfect doneness.
Oil Optimization: Maintain a consistent medium heat to achieve a golden-brown crust without burning.
Sauce Secrets: Add the honey-garlic sauce at the end to prevent burning and maximize flavor.
Resting Ritual: Let the pork chops rest for a few minutes after cooking to retain their juiciness.
Crunchy Honey Garlic Pork Chops Recipe Details:
- Preparation time: 15 minutes
- Cooking time: 10-12 minutes
- Total time: 25-30 minutes
- Servings: 4
- Equipment: Large skillet, mixing bowls, meat thermometer

Ingredients:
For the Pork Chops:
- 4 boneless pork chops, about 1-inch thick
- Salt and pepper, to taste
- 1 cup all-purpose flour
- 2 eggs, beaten
- 2 cups panko breadcrumbs
- ½ cup vegetable oil for frying
For the Honey Garlic Sauce:
- 4 tablespoons honey
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 tablespoon soy sauce
Directions:
- Prepare your breading station with three separate shallow dishes. Place flour in the first dish, beaten eggs in the second, and panko breadcrumbs in the third.
- Pat the pork chops dry with paper towels. Season both sides generously with salt and pepper, ensuring even coverage.
- Carefully dredge each pork chop through the stations: first flour (shake off excess), then egg wash, and finally panko breadcrumbs. Press the breadcrumbs firmly to create a thick, even coating.
- Heat vegetable oil in a large skillet over medium heat. The oil should be hot but not smoking – around 350°F (175°C) is ideal.
- Carefully place the breaded pork chops in the hot oil. Cook for 4-5 minutes on each side, or until they turn a beautiful golden brown and reach an internal temperature of 145°F (63°C).
- While the pork chops cook, prepare the honey garlic sauce. In a small bowl, whisk together honey, minced garlic, and soy sauce until well combined.
- Once the pork chops are cooked, reduce heat to low. Pour the honey garlic sauce over the chops in the skillet, turning to coat evenly.
Ready to Devour!
Spoon any extra sauce from the skillet over the pork chops. Serve immediately while the breading is still crisp and the sauce is warm and glossy.
Storage Solutions:
- Refrigerate leftovers in an airtight container
- Best consumed within 2-3 days
- Reheat in the oven to maintain crispiness
- Avoid microwaving to prevent soggy breading
- Not recommended for freezing due to breading texture
